The Rules and Regulations
Etiquette of Golf
The etiquette of golf as printed in the
Rules of Golf shall be observed at all times.
In addition;
Be conversant with the "Rules of Golf" and the
"Local Rules" of the course you are playing.
Do...
Walk smartly between shots and between holes.
Call through the following group as soon as it becomes
apparent a ball may not be readily found. Do not wait
5 minutes before you do.
Be ready to play your shot.
Do not...
Mark your scorecards on greens or tees if you are holding
up play.
Leave trundlers in front of a green or take them between
greens and bunkers or on the teeing area.
Attire
The appropriate attire as approved by the Junior Management
Committee is as follows;
- Shirt with a collar (eg polo shirt)
- Trousers or shorts with a belt
- Sport socks
- Shirts must be tucked in (untidiness is unacceptable)
- NO T-Shirts
- NO Denim Jeans (blue, black, whatever...)
- NO Beach Shorts
- NO Tracksuit Pants
- NO Hoodies
A strict dress code will be enforced and
those not complying will not be allowed to play. If you
are seen wearing inappropriate attire you will be asked
to leave the course. Subsequent warnings may result in suspension
at the discretion of the Junior Management Committee
